【hal.dll丢失或包含错误怎么修复】在使用Windows操作系统时,用户可能会遇到“hal.dll丢失或包含错误”的提示。这一问题通常会导致系统无法正常启动或运行,影响用户体验。以下是对该问题的总结与修复方法。
一、问题概述
| 问题名称 | hal.dll丢失或包含错误 |
| 发生场景 | 系统启动失败、程序运行异常、蓝屏等 |
| 常见原因 | 文件损坏、病毒感染、系统更新失败、硬件故障等 |
| 影响范围 | 系统功能受限、程序无法运行、系统崩溃 |
二、修复方法总结
| 修复方法 | 操作步骤 | 适用情况 |
| 1. 使用系统文件检查工具 | 打开命令提示符(管理员权限),输入 `sfc /scannow` 并回车 | 文件损坏或丢失 |
| 2. 从备份恢复文件 | 通过系统还原点或备份文件恢复 `hal.dll` | 有可用备份 |
| 3. 重新安装系统 | 备份数据后,使用安装光盘或U盘重装系统 | 问题严重,无法修复 |
| 4. 检查病毒和恶意软件 | 运行杀毒软件进行全面扫描 | 可能由病毒引起 |
| 5. 更新或回滚驱动程序 | 在设备管理器中检查相关驱动是否正常 | 驱动冲突或不兼容 |
| 6. 检查硬件问题 | 如硬盘损坏、内存问题等 | 硬件故障导致文件损坏 |
三、注意事项
- 备份重要数据:在进行系统修复前,建议备份个人数据,以防意外丢失。
- 谨慎操作:某些修复方法(如重装系统)会清除所有数据,请确保已做好准备。
- 避免随意下载DLL文件:从不可信来源下载DLL文件可能带来安全风险。
四、结语
“hal.dll丢失或包含错误”是Windows系统中较为常见的问题之一,但通过合理的排查与修复手段,大多数情况下都可以得到解决。如果自行处理困难,建议寻求专业技术人员的帮助,以确保系统稳定与安全。


